"Make the course your open day focus" - Catherine Jones Over the last few weeks I have visited universities in Edinburgh, Loughborough and Nottingham, with the intention of studying either architecture, fine art or aerospace engineering. Because I'm not 100% sure on the course yet, my main focus was to look at the different departments and hear their presentations. Even if you know which course subject you want to apply for, I would urge you to make this a priority. At each open day I've also made sure that I've checked out the various information stands dotted around and what facilities - both academic and extra-curricular - are on offer. Before making an application The application process for most UK Universities is usually similar in that you apply via UCAS for undergraduate programmes and directly to the University for postgraduate programmes.

Applying to a UK University « British Universities in Brunei Association

However, the application process may differ from university to university so we advise you to check this on the University websites. Before making an application, you should spend time researching the University and the course to ensure it is the right choice (see “What to consider…” section, below). Remember, each University provides a unique offering and you need to decide which course and environment is best for you!

In addition to your course/institution research, you should also prepare your supporting documents (e.g. academic and English language qualifications, academic references, etc) and a personal statement. Choosing the Right University

The chances of finding a perfect match can be a challenge despite over 150 universities and university-level higher education colleges in the UK and the wide range of courses available. You will almost certainly need to decide what is most important to you. Do you want the best course or one that is quite good but offers the options you really want? Do you want the ideal work placement or the course with the least continuous assessment? It is all a matter of priorities which you feel are important for you, after all you will be the one who has to study on the course and you maybe living there for over three years or more.
